长江口中华鲟幼鱼的生长特性 被引量:25

Growth of juvenile Chinese sturgeon, Acipenser sinensis, captured from the Yangtze River estuary

摘要 2004年5~8月中华鲟幼鱼降河洄游途中在长江口聚集期间,收集到196ind幼鱼样本,分析研究了其生长特点.结果显示,中华鲟幼鱼在长江口逗留期间生长迅速,体长和体重分别从5月下旬刚到达长江口时的16.68±3.27cm和28.69±16.06g增加到8月份入海时的31.90±7.77cm和236.77±176.64g,体长增长1.91倍,体重增加8.25倍.中华鲟幼鱼体重与体长呈幂函数关系,其幂指数b值在5月和8月小于3,此时表现出异速生长.b值在6月和7月接近于3,呈等速生长.6月和7月的肥满度也高于5月和8月.表明6月和7月的生长情况要好于5月和8月.这一现象可能是中华鲟幼鱼在5月和8月有2次生活环境改变和食性变化所导致. The growth of juvenile Chinese sturgeon Acipenser sinensis (n = 196 ) collected from the Yangtze River estuary during May-August, 2004 was investigated in this paper. The juveniles grew fast when they inhabited the Yangtze estuary. The juveniles' body length increased from 16.68±3.27 cm in May to 31.90±7.77 cm in August, and its body weight increased from 28.69±16.06 g in May to 236.77 ±176.64 g in August. The relationship between BL and BW was exponential, and the exponential value “b” was under 3 in May and August, and close to 3 in June and July. This means that fish had an isometric growth in June and July, and allometric growth in caused by the habitat and food May and August. The results may infer that the growth differences may be changes in May and August when young fish migrated from fresh water to the ocean.
